問題タブ [node-oracledb]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
3 に答える
17374 参照

node.js - Oracledb Driver を介して Nodejs でリモート Oracle DB に接続する

リモートの Oracle テスト DB に接続する方法を本当に理解しようとしていますが、Java の経験はありません。ですから、あなたの助けを得ることができれば、私は永遠に感謝します.

接続しようとしているリモート テスト データベースがあり、古いスタイルの SID との jdbc 接続があります。このリンクによると: https://github.com/oracle/node-oracledb/blob/master/doc/api.md#notjdbc、接続を入れるために tnsnames.ora ファイルを作成することになっています。 :

tnsnames.ora:

そして、ノードのserver.jsファイルでそれを参照することになっています

サーバー.js:

ただし、tnsnames.ora ファイルをどこに置くべきかわかりません。このリンクをオンラインで見つけまし$ORACLE_HOME/network/adminたが、それが何を指しているのかわかりません。データベースへのアクセスは制限されています。私のJavaの無知を許してください。データベースとは完全に別のノード アプリでこの接続を使用するにはどうすればよいですか? アプリはどのようにして「appDB」が何であるかを認識し、tnsnames.ora ファイルでそれを見つける方法を教えてください。

前もって感謝します!

0 投票する
0 に答える
225 参照

node.js - AngularJS NodeJS OracleDB application

I want to get the data from oraclde db using nodejs and disply it over angularjs based ui. PFB my code for service.js :

When I am doing npm start in command prompt, I am getting the data in JSON format.I want to save the output and send it over angular js UI. Since I am new to this, can anyone please help me with simple steps to do it with an example.

0 投票する
2 に答える
447 参照

node.js - 「いくつかのモジュール oracledb を解決できません」を解決する方法は?

meteor プロジェクトをセットアップし、oracledb ノード パッケージをインポートしました。しかし、プロジェクトを開始した後meteor run、コンソール ビルド エラーが発生します。それを述べるUnable to resolve some modules

機械のセットアップ:

ウィンドウズ 7 x64

  • ノード v6.9.1 x64

  • npm 3.10.9 x64

  • instaclient SDK と基本的な x86

  • C++ 再配布可能ファイル

ここに画像の説明を入力

問題をデバッグするには:

質問:

meteor の実行中に「一部のモジュール oracledb を解決できません」を解決するにはどうすればよいですか?

環境変数が設定され、ディレクトリが存在します。

OCI ENV 変数 -

ここに画像の説明を入力

パス変数-

ここに画像の説明を入力

Oracle instaclient のディレクトリの場所

ここに画像の説明を入力

node_modules

中のエラー ログmeteor run: